What is appeal to authority logical fallacy?

Appeal to authority is a common type of fallacy, or an argument based on unsound logic. When writers or speakers use appeal to authority, they are claiming that something must be true because it is believed by someone who said to be an “authority” on the subject.

What is logical reasoning authority?

Logical Form Person A is an authority on a given topic or Person B is a claimed authority on the same topic. Authority A/B claims proposition P is true. P is within the topic that A/B is an authority on. Therefore, P is true.

What is the concept of authority in logical reasoning?

An argument from authority (argumentum ab auctoritate), also called an appeal to authority, or argumentum ad verecundiam, is a form of argument in which the opinion of an authority on a topic is used as evidence to support an argument.

What is an example of argument from authority?

An argument from authority, also known as an appeal to authority, is an argument that relies on the status of the person cited instead of their ideas. For example, we could say: Isaac Newton was a great scientist and an alchemist, so we should take the discipline of alchemy seriously.

What is an appeal to illegitimate authority?

The appeal to (false or irrelevant) authority is a fallacy in which a rhetor (public speaker or writer) seeks to persuade an audience not by giving evidence but by appealing to the respect people have for the famous.
